### **Cognitive Radio Market Drivers**

#### **Increasing Demand for Spectrum Efficiency**

The cognitive radio market industry is primarily driven by the growing need for spectrum efficiency. Spectrum resources are under high demand due to the widespread use of wireless devices and the rising need for data-intensive applications. This issue is addressed by cognitive radio technology, which enables wireless equipment to detect and opportunistically access underutilized or unused frequency bands. This makes it possible to use the available spectrum more effectively and raises wireless networks' overall performance.

#### **Growing Adoption of Software-Defined Radios**

Another important factor propelling the cognitive radio market industry is the increasing use of software-defined radios (SDRs). Programmable radios, or SDRs, can be set up to run on many frequency bands and protocols. This adaptability allows SDRs to be quickly adjusted to changing spectrum conditions, which makes them perfect for usage in cognitive radio systems. The proliferation of low-cost, high-performance SDRs is propelling the use of cognitive radio technologies.

### **Cognitive Radio Market Cognitive Engine Insights**

The Cognitive Engine segment is a key component of the Cognitive Radio market and is expected to grow significantly in the coming years. The segment includes three main types of cognitive engines Knowledge-Based, Model-Based, and Hybrid. Knowledge-Based cognitive engines use a knowledge base of rules and facts to make decisions. These engines are well-suited for applications where the environment is well-defined, and the rules are clear. Model-Based cognitive engines use a model of the environment to make decisions.

These engines are well-suited for applications where the environment is complex, and the rules are not clear.Hybrid cognitive engines use a combination of Knowledge-Based and Model-Based techniques. ### **Cognitive Radio Market Deployment Model Insights**

The Cognitive Radio Market segmentation by Deployment Model can be divided into Standalone and Integrated. The Standalone segment is projected to hold the larger market share due to the increasing demand for flexibility and customization in cognitive radio systems. Standalone cognitive radios are deployed as independent devices, providing greater control over the radio's operation and allowing for tailored configurations based on specific requirements.

Integrated cognitive radios are embedded within existing devices, such as smartphones or laptops, offering seamless integration and reduced hardware costs.The Standalone segment is expected to grow at a CAGR of 23.1% during the forecast period, while the Integrated segment is projected to grow at a CAGR of 20.5%.

### 通过认知引擎：基于知识的（最大）与混合型（增长最快）

在认知无线电市场中，市场份额的分布显示，基于知识的认知引擎由于其在动态频谱管理中的成熟存在和有效性，拥有最大的市场份额。这些引擎采用广泛的数据库和预定义规则，使其成为各种应用的首选。另一方面，混合型认知引擎结合了基于知识和基于模型系统的元素，正在迅速被采纳并引起越来越多的关注，标志着向更具适应性和多功能解决方案的转变。

知识型（主导）与混合型（新兴）

基于知识的认知引擎以其对庞大数据库和基于规则的方法的依赖而著称，这为频谱管理和通信提供了强大的决策能力。这个主导细分市场因其可靠性和在多个应用中的证明性能而受到青睐。相反，混合认知引擎作为市场上的一个重要参与者正在崛起，融合了基于知识和基于模型的引擎的特性，以增强灵活性和响应能力。它们适应实时数据并优化性能的能力使其成为认知无线电技术未来发展的一个有吸引力的选择。
